17.10.2025 aktualisiert

MH
100 % verfügbar

Softwareentwickler / Physiker

Bergisch Gladbach, Deutschland Dr. rer. nat. / Diplom-Physiker
Bergisch Gladbach, Deutschland Dr. rer. nat. / Diplom-Physiker

Profilanlagen

Profil-Huegle.pdf

Skills

     
Schwerpunkt:
Entwicklung von technischer/wissenschaftlicher Software

 
Programmiersprachen
 
C++ (GNU g++, MinGW/MSYS, Visual Studio)
C (GNU gcc, MinGW/MSYS, Eclipse (CDT))
Basic (HPBASIC und HTBasic (HTB))
Fortran
SQL
Build-Tools (GNU-Make, qmake, CMake)
Shell (bash)
 
 
Betriebssysteme
 
Linux (seit 1997; besonders Debian, Ubuntu)
Microsoft Windows (seit 1988)
Unix (hauptsächlich AIX)
MS-DOS (seit 1985)
HPBASIC
VM-CMS
 
 
Datenbanken
 
SQLite
MySQL
Oracle (Grundkenntnisse)
 
 
Fremdsprachen
 
Deutsch (Muttersprache)
Englisch (fließend)
Französisch (Grundkenntnisse)
 
 
Hardware
 
Messung, Steuerung, Regelung: Aufbau von Messapparaturen
Messgeräte: Oszilloskope, SMU, Multiplexer (Switch), uvm.
Sensoren: Temperatur, Licht, radioaktive Strahlung, Druck, uvm.
Plotter: Ansteuerung
Embedded Systems: Jetson nano mit Ubuntu
 
 
Datenkommunikation
 
Bus (HP-IB / IEEE488 / GPIB / IEC-625)
RS232
TCP/IP
 
 
Berechnung/Simulation/Versuch/Validierung
 
OpenCV
NAG, IMSL
HP Numerical Analysis Library
HP Statistical Library
Maple
 
 
Produkte/Standards/Erfahrungen
 
GNU Toolchain (C, C++) unter Linux und Windows (MinGW)
Microsoft Visual Studio
Aufbau von komplexen Messapparaturen
Entwicklung von Messprogrammen (VISA, SCPI)
OPC Unified Architecture (OPC UA)
Physikalische Simulationen
Modellierung
Numerische Mathematik
Rastergrafik, Vektorgrafik
Bildverarbeitung und Mustererkennung mit OpenCV
Plattformunabhängige Programmierung mit Qt
System-, Datenbank- und Netzwerkadministration
Migration, Portierung
Schulung & Dokumentation
 

Sprachen

DeutschMutterspracheEnglischgutFranzösischGrundkenntnisse

Projekthistorie

Diverse Tätigkeiten in der Softwareentwicklung; Forschung & Entwicklung

diverse

Siehe Datei-Anlage "Profil-Huegle"

Entwicklung von Software zur Kommunikation zwischen SPS (PLC) und PC über OPC UA

Industrie und Maschinenbau

250-500 Mitarbeiter

Der Datenaustausch zwischen einem PC und einer speicherprogrammierbaren Steuerung (SPS/PLC) und die Anforderung von Aktionen auf dem PC von der SPS aus wurde mit OPC UA (Open Platform Communications Unified Architecture) unter Verwendung von Subscription-Mechanismen realisiert. Dazu wurde C++ und die OPC-UA-Bibliothek von der Softing AG eingesetzt. Die Entwicklung wurde unter Windows 10 und 11 mit Visual Studio vorgenommen.
Software: Visual Studio Community 2022 unter Windows 10 und 11; Entwicklung mit C++ und
Softing OPC UA C++ Server&Client SDK 6.60

Entwicklung einer DLL zur Ansteuerung von Messgeräten über einen GPIB-Bus (IEEE-488)

Industrie und Maschinenbau

250-500 Mitarbeiter

Die Durchführung von automatisierten Messungen mit einer Source Measure Unit (SMU) in
Verbindung mit einem Switch (Multiplexer) erforderte die Entwicklung einer DLL, die eine
Kommunikation zwischen einem PC und den Messgeräten über den GPIB-Bus ermöglicht. Dazu
wurde C++ und die Bibliothek NI-VISA (Virtual Instrument Software Architecture) von National
Instruments verwendet, wobei die eigentliche Steuerung der Geräte durch Einsatz von SCPI
(Standard Commands for Programmable Instruments) vorgenommen wurde. Die Entwicklung
wurde unter Windows 10 und 11 mit Visual Studio durchgeführt.
Software: Visual Studio Community 2022 unter Windows 10 und 11; Entwicklung mit C++ und
SCPI in Verbindung mit NI-VISA

Bewertungen

"Wir haben Hr. Dr. Hügle mit der Programmierung eines Spezialprotokolls beauftragt. Dieses hat er mit sehr hoher Fachkompetenz, sehr guter Kommunikation und Einsatzbereitschaft zu unserer vollsten Zufriedenheit erledigt. Wir danken Hr. Dr. Hügle für den Einsatz und würden uns freuen, wieder mit ihm zusammenzuarbeiten."

Kühne und Vogel PA GmbH

Kühne und Vogel PA GmbH (Gerald Fest)

"I found working with Manfred to be a very pleasant experience. His work was a mixture of research question and practical application in image processing. He was able to quickly dive into the material and we could have low-level discussions quite quickly. His communication and interaction were top-notch. Similarly, it was clear through his C++ code that he was an experienced and diligent developer. I would absolutely consider working with Manfred again when the need arises."

Brainlab AG

Senior Software Engineer (Grady J.)

exali-logo

exali Berufshaftpflicht-Siegel

Das original exali Berufshaftpflicht-Siegel bestätigt dem Auftraggeber, dass die betreffende Person oder Firma eine aktuell gültige branchenspezifische Berufs- bzw. Betriebshaftpflichtversicherung abgeschlossen hat.

Versichert bis: 01.06.2026


Kontaktanfrage

Einloggen & anfragen.

Das Kontaktformular ist nur für eingeloggte Nutzer verfügbar.

RegistrierenAnmelden